Salt Spray & Corrosion Proof Engineering
Operating in Cabo Verde means dealing with constant exposure to saline air. Standard packaging machinery quickly succumbs to rust and electrical faults. Packmate lines are constructed using premium SUS304 and SUS316 food-grade stainless steel with IP65/IP69K waterproof and dustproof protection ratings for all critical electrical enclosures. This guarantees long-term durability in coastal production hubs like Mindelo, Praia, and Sal.

Packmate is one of China’s premier manufacturers of intelligent, turnkey packaging production lines, serving the global food, pharmaceutical, and chemical industries. Founded in 1993 by Mr. Jiang Sha in a small, automation-focused workshop, Packmate has grown through a commitment to engineering precision and customer-centric innovation.
In 2003, our operations officially consolidated in Zhongshan, Guangdong, focusing heavily on high-performance sachet packaging. By 2012, we pioneered multi-lane stick pack systems to meet global demands for high-density, high-speed packaging. Today, from our modern 20,000㎡ manufacturing facility, we offer more than 50 machine models, providing complete end-to-end production lines to clients across South America, Europe, Africa, and island nations like Cabo Verde.

How We Support Your Production in Cabo Verde
Bridging the geographical distance with smart technology, robust logistics, and dedicated lifecycle support.
Remote Smart Diagnostics
Every system features built-in Ethernet/Wi-Fi modules allowing our engineers in China to access the PLC control panel, troubleshoot programming, optimize timing parameters, and diagnose sensor issues instantly without travel delays.
Custom Spare Parts Kits
Knowing the shipping times to Cabo Verde, we supply a comprehensive “First-Aid” spare parts package with every line. This includes critical heating elements, cutting blades, sensors, and pneumatic cylinders to keep you running 24/7.
Multi-lingual HMI
Our touchscreens are programmed with intuitive, multi-lingual interfaces supporting Portuguese, English, French, and Spanish. Operators can manage recipe changes, temperature adjustments, and speed settings with minimal training.

1. How do you protect the packaging machinery from Cabo Verde’s salty maritime environment?
We use heavy-duty SUS304 stainless steel for all structural frames and SUS316 stainless steel for all product contact surfaces (such as filling nozzles and hoppers). Electrical cabinets are hermetically sealed (IP65 or IP69K rated) and equipped with internal anti-condensation heaters to prevent saline moisture from causing short circuits.
2. Are your packaging lines compatible with Cabo Verde’s local power grid?
Yes. Cabo Verde operates on a 220V/50Hz electrical standard (single-phase and three-phase). During the engineering phase, we configure all motors, transformers, and PLC controllers to match your facility’s exact electrical specifications, ensuring stable operation without voltage drops.
3. What is the typical lead time and shipping process to Praia or Mindelo ports?
Manufacturing typically takes 45 to 60 days depending on the complexity of the custom line. Shipping from Shenzhen or Guangzhou port to the Port of Praia (Santiago) or Porto Grande (São Vicente) takes approximately 35 to 45 days. We handle all export packaging in vacuum-sealed, seaworthy wooden crates to prevent moisture damage during transit.
4. How do you handle installation and commissioning on the islands?
We offer two options. First, we can send a dedicated technician to your site for installation, testing, and staff training. Alternatively, we provide detailed 3D installation videos, electrical schematics, and support your local engineers via video call and remote PLC access, which is highly cost-effective for remote locations.
5. Can your machines handle local Cabo Verdean products like Grogue, sea salt, and coffee?
Absolutely. Our liquid filling lines are designed to handle high-proof spirits like Grogue safely. Our powder and granule lines are engineered to manage abrasive materials like sea salt (using hardened contact surfaces) and fine coffee powders (using dust-extraction systems to keep seals clean).
